Doll Does It the Hard Way at CRC Night Finale


PALMDALE, CACameron Doll 345 at LACR 2009 0919

Although he didn't win either moto in the Vet Intermediate class, Cameron Doll (345, left) emerged victorious during the final round of the California Racing Club's Hot Summer Nights Motocross Series for 2009. N-Style sponsored the finale, which was played out on the J.B. Memorial Track at Los Angeles County Raceway in Palmdale.

Doll absconded with the opening-moto holeshot aboard his Nationwide Cycle/Jardine/O'Neal-backed Honda to lead Pasha Afshar, Robbie Dunham, Kirt Cothran and the rest of the field. Dunham hounded Afshar for a couple of laps before passing his fellow Yamaha rider for second place and setting out after Doll. Dunham chipped away at Doll's lead and on the penultimate circuit was finally able to move into the point position, where he would stay until the checkers fell. Third went to Afshar, followed by Cothran and Gunner Schwartz.

The Vet Intermediate class happened to be the final race on the evening's schedule, and they were treated to a 20-lap second moto, with holeshot artist Doll leading the way. Michael Penta, who didn't finish moto one, had something to prove, so he latched on to Doll's back fender off the start. Cothran gated third but was quickly overtaken by Dunham. Penta stayed just out of range of Doll's roost, waiting for a mistake to happen - and it did, on lap 12, when Doll went down in a corner. Doll was quickly up and under way, but not before Penta had 10 seconds on him. Doll was on the gas for the remainder of the race but couldn't quite reel in Penta; however, his consistent 2-2 finishes earned the first-place trophy. Dunham finished all by himself in third, which earned him second in the final standings, over Cothran, Penta and Afshar.Nick De George 656 at LACR 2009 0919

It wasn't that long ago that Nick De George (656, right) was beating up on the 250 Beginner class on a regular basis. De George finished off the Saturday night season of racing with his first-ever overall win in the 250 Novice class. De George absconded with the holeshot in moto one but couldn't Jeremy Lasater at bay, as Lasater went on to win the race. De George shot off to another great start in moto two and this time was able to fend off the challenges of Lasater right up until the checkers waved to collect the overall on his 2-1 effort. Ryan Hernandez finished third both times out.

Tom Burgess and Garry Conner continued their weekly battle over the top spot in the Super Senior Expert class. Conner held off Burgess for most of the opening moto before Burgess inched away for the win. Burgess nabbed the holeshot in the second outing and checked out for a sweep of the class. Behind Conner, Greg Martinez went 3-3 for third.Nicholas Mercier 96 at LACR 2009 0919

Nicholas Mercier (96, left) put on a riding clinic for the rest of the 85cc (12-13) class as he ran away with both motos on his Axo/661/Renthal-backed Suzuki. Cody Miller got the better of Robert Humphrey for a pair of runner-up finishes.
